About Me

Over five decades, Philip Anschutz has built fortunes in oil, railroads, telecom, real estate and entertainment. He is the majority owner of the NHL's Los Angeles Kings, with a stake in the MLS's Los Angeles Galaxy, plus he owns the Crypto.com Arena, where the Kings play. His Anschutz Entertainment Group owns and operates more than 70 arenas and concert venues worldwide. On 320,000 acres in Wyoming, Anschutz aims to build one of the world's biggest wind farms. He started testing his business acumen early: a six-year-old Anschutz sold Kool-Aid on a nearby college campus using a wheeled stand he built.
